russm4a3 5 Posted April 7, 2008 Report Share Posted April 7, 2008 (edited) Hopefully this is the right place to post this, 1. I have a saiga 12 that needs to become a SBS, I also have 3 krinks that are pistols for now but would like to put in my paper work convert them into SBRs. Is there any reason I shouldnt submit all 4 forms at once (one trip to the sherrifs) 2. Does anyone know if I print off the forms online and they are single sided will they be accepted? 3. I had a CR license and received the renewal form a couple of months ago but due to a pipe bursting I forgot to get it in and it expired on April 1st. I will be mailing it in tomorrow has anyone else been late with their renewal? Should I wait to get my CR FFL license back before sending in the form 1s? 4. On the form 1 they ask for my FFL # should I use my CR FFL or is that only for type 1 FFLs? Sorry about the questions, I have been sitting on these krinks for over 2 years and with my # coming up at Tromix and the threat of the demos coming into office I need to get this ball rolling now..... Hopefully the sheriff will sign for these he is the middle of a re-election. Thanks Russ Edited April 7, 2008 by russm4a3 Quote Link to post Share on other sites
jackb 0 Posted April 7, 2008 Report Share Posted April 7, 2008 If your C&R expired, theres nothing you can do with the old one. You will have to apply for a new one like you did 3 years ago. There is no "grace period" for renewing an expired one. Quote Link to post Share on other sites

MickeyMouse 0 Posted April 7, 2008 Report Share Posted April 7, 2008 (edited) Hopefully this is the right place to post this, 1. I have a saiga 12 that needs to become a SBS, I also have 3 krinks that are pistols for now but would like to put in my paper work convert them into SBRs. Is there any reason I shouldnt submit all 4 forms at once (one trip to the sherrifs) Submit them all at once. ONE set of FP cards and ONE "citizenship" form. All forms 4 or forms 1 if YOU are the manufacturer must have CLEO signature and each form must have a picture. 2. Does anyone know if I print off the forms online and they are single sided will they be accepted? Single sided WILL be rejected! Print off and run through a copier, making them double sided. Also gains a waterproof form. Inkjet stuff is NOT waterproof and is unsuitable. 3. I had a CR license and received the renewal form a couple of months ago but due to a pipe bursting I forgot to get it in and it expired on April 1st. I will be mailing it in tomorrow has anyone else been late with their renewal? Should I wait to get my CR FFL license back before sending in the form 1s? Doesn't matter. 4. On the form 1 they ask for my FFL # should I use my CR FFL or is that only for type 1 FFLs? Nope, that is only for an 01 or 07, not 03 C&R. EXCEPTION is when transferring a MG to an owner in a C&R state like MI used to be. Edited April 7, 2008 by MickeyMouse Quote Link to post Share on other sites
